Final answer:

Direct access knobs are used to make adjustments such as moving the stage, adjusting the condenser, controlling light intensity, and managing the iris diaphragm on a microscope, as well as controlling amplitude and frequency on an oscilloscope.

Step-by-step explanation:

The direct access knobs on different devices allow users to make various adjustments. On a microscope, you can use these knobs to move the stage with stage adjustment knobs, adjust the condenser lens, adjust the light intensity, adjust the iris diaphragm, and adjust the distance between the ocular lenses. When dealing with an oscilloscope, you will generally encounter knobs for controlling amplitude and frequency. After acquiring a signal, using the amplitude and frequency controls will help you display the sound characteristics being produced. Furthermore, with a function generator, experimenting with different amplitudes and frequencies allows you to see the effects on the waveform captured by a microphone. Microscopes also require adjustments for optimal viewing. As magnification increases, lens length increases and aperture size decreases, which affects the brightness of the image. To compensate, you may need to increase or decrease light intensity using the light's on/off knob, move the condenser lens, or use the iris diaphragm to achieve the best image quality.
